About Baneservice
The Baneservice business concept is to satisfy customer needs for machine and contracting services for railway related activities.
This comprises
- Track and structures
- Signal and cable installations
- Contact line installations
- Safety installations
- Special machines and equipment
- Turnkey contractor services for railway related activities
Baneservice is the largest total supplier of railway infrastructure contractor services in Norway. The company was separated from Jernbaneverket (The Norwegian National Rail Administration) with effect from January 1 2005 and is fully owned by the Norwegian government through the Ministry of Transport and Communication.
The main markets of the concern are the Norwegian and Swedish railway infrastructures, plus tram and metro systems. The largest customer is Jernbaneverket. However the turnover from other clientele has increased considerably, e.g. to KTP (previously Oslo Sporveier) and to private track owners. This has been a conscious strategy in order to expand the market potential and reduce the risk. The concern is represented in Sweden through a branch office and the Swedish company Scandinavian Track Group (STG), where Baneservice AS owns the majority of the shares. In Sweden the largest customer is Banverket (corresponding to Jernbaneverket in Norway).
The concern had a turnover in 2008 of NOK 600 million.
